Okay time for some real talks.
Mentally beating yourself up, talking shit to yourself, and using negative motivation are not long-term, sustainable, kind solutions to making change in your life.
Practicing self-compassion – the awareness and attempts to soothe your own pain – is so incredibly important. And yes, when you're used to using the former strategy to prompt change, self-compassion can feel fkn hard. But that's why self-compassion is a practice…rarely something you can flip the switch on overnight.
People often ask, "Well if I'm kind to myself, then I'm just letting myself be lazy and [insert here, usually has to do with catastrophic-type thinking] will happen."
Here's a subtle distinction that my help you:
Self-compassion can co-exist with getting super honest with yourself. Getting honest with yourself and taking responsibility for what's been under your control is NOT the same as negative self-talk. But often, it takes looking at a situation as objectively as possible before you're able to move ahead.
What you don't see honestly is hard to address objectively.
